Before any of the subcontractors were signed to the project, the use of BIM was stipulated in the contract. Each subcontractor was required to participate in executing the BIM plan as per the BIM PxP. Each subcontractor was to employ a 3D technician and/or respective lead project manager who would attend modeling meetings and coordination meetings and be responsible for resolving all model conflicts. After the coordination meetings, the BIM technician implemented the changes discussed in the coordinated model. Each subcontractor was responsible for ensuring that the model was updated for the next coordination meeting and the design changes were communicated for construction execution.

The key to successful collaboration is clear communication and execution. Hence, a collaboration strategy was explicitly stated in the BIM PxP (and is shown in the box insert), which also outlined a coordination schedule to be followed by GC, designers, and subcontractors, as shown in Table 5.2.
